nvim/lua/cosmic/lsp/servers/tsserver.lua
2024-06-08 23:00:54 -07:00

16 lines
277 B
Lua

local M = {}
M.root_dir = function(fname)
local util = require('lspconfig').util
return util.root_pattern(
'.git',
'tsconfig.base.json',
'tsconfig.json',
'package.json',
'.eslint.js',
'.eslint.json',
'eslint.config.js'
)(fname)
end
return M